Experiment Id  GSE111753 Name  Gene expression profiling of neural crest cells from E10.5 mouse embryos with basal p53 or activated p53
Experiment Type  RNA-Seq Study Type  WT vs. Mutant
Source  GEO Curation Date  2023-12-14
description  To investigate the mechanisms by which p53 activation triggers developmental defects, we generated a mouse model in which p53 is activated in neural crest cells due to the expression of a mutant p53 protein (p53-25,26) that can bind to and stabilize wild-type p53. Here, we performed gene expression profiling on neural crest cells isolated from these embryos, to identify the transcriptional response to p53 activation during embryogenesis. RNA-seq was performed on neural crest cells isolated from E10.5 mouse embryos expressing a stabilized p53 protein (Wnt1Cre;Trp53LSL-25,26/+;R26mTmG/+) and littermate controls (Wnt1Cre;Trp53+/+;R26mTmG/+). n=5 embryos per genotype.
